"Heart without History" by Chandra Jayne Copyright 2011 is a truly inspired essay that describes the literal intelligence of the heart when it no longer carries the bruises of experience. Discover the potential for emotional healing through meditation and other healing modalities. Learn how to cleanse your “files” and enjoy a light and peaceful heart without history. Why wouldn't you?

If someone tells you to “get out of your head,” they are pointing to your heart, the place you are afraid to go. The heart offers the Kingdom Within, the Holy of Holies, and Infinite Intelligence on how to live and walk and be in your daily life. In the immortal words of Antoine de Saint-Exupery, “It is only with the heart that one can see rightly; what is essential is invisible to the eye."

This essay is an excerpt from “Full Moon Heart” also by Chandra Jayne.
